| Aspect | Timeshare Companies | Real Estate Agents |
|---|
| Required Credentials | Sales certifications, licensing varies by state | Real estate license, certifications like CRS or ABR |
| Work Environment | Sales offices, travel to resorts, customer interactions | Property showings, client meetings, negotiations |
| Employer & Industry Usage | Vacation ownership, hospitality industry | Property sales, real estate market |
While both roles involve sales and client interaction, timeshare companies focus on selling vacation ownership interests, often at resorts, requiring sales certifications. Real estate agents facilitate property transactions across various markets, needing a real estate license. Their work environments and industry applications differ, with timeshare roles centered on vacation products and real estate agents on property sales.
